How does the lead scoring system work?

Great question! Our tool evaluates leads based on five key inputs: lead source, time since contact, budget range, urgency to buy or sell, and engagement level. Each factor gets a weighted score—for instance, a high urgency lead earns 30 points, while a low urgency one gets just 5. We add it all up to a total out of 100, then categorize the lead as Hot, Warm, or Cold. You’ll also get a short note explaining the score so you know exactly why a lead ranks where it does.

Can I trust the scores to reflect real lead quality?

Absolutely. The scoring is built on common-sense criteria that real estate pros use every day. Urgency and budget alignment carry the most weight because they often signal a lead’s readiness to act. Engagement, like responding to emails or calls, also bumps up the score since it shows interest. While no tool can predict outcomes 100%, this system gives you a solid starting point to prioritize your efforts.
